I only owned my 200 less than two months due it being stolen. But in the short time I had no problems at all, barely even a rattle. The build quality I didn't see as an issue as it isn't what the cars are about, however, the quality is much better than french cars as of 15 years ago! Just a regular service every year, depending on track days etc.

Mechanically, these engines are a tuned version of the 1*2, different intakes, cams, exhaust etc. Still use the same F4r base. Superb engine in my eyes, but responds well to remap just to take out the flat spot. Still very easy to drive round town and okay on the motorway if needed, but of course the B roads are the better route to take.

My RS200 had Recaro seats too and the cup chassis, which was pretty stiff, but fine for day to day use, but this is obviously down to your own opinion. The seats are fine to live with every day but the normal seats are more comfortable. The 4 year warranty only comes with the Renault 4+ package, otherwise it's a three year warranty.

First 6k, faultless, loved it, total dream to drive. 2500miles around Europe, didnt once regret buying. Didnt agree with Clarkson's comments about the 200 being over assisted and the steering having no feeling.

2 weeks after Europe, 6k old, clutch slave cylinder goes. Towed to garage. Gets repairs. Complain of heavy clutch feel, told its ok.

13k, syncro in 4th goes. Gearbox replaced without any issues. Took back straight after with a clonk from the front end. Suspected lose subframe, found nothing. (Im still complaining about this clonk at 27k)

Car struggled to idle properly with any load on it (lights, A/C etc) Turns out the main connector to the battery bhadnt been done up so was struggling to draw power required to run all the sensors at idle.

Car overheated on the M25, turned out the fan hadnt been connected back up correctly (fuse missing apparently)

Various window seals replaced.

Spoiler end caps ballooned up and replaced.

Glovebox sagging, replaced twice.

ITG Panel filter replaced at service even though its visibly different to a standard one.

Temp gauge no longer sitting bolt up vertical, limiter cutting in early...renault change the instrument dials...alas no change. Why wouldnt you change the cheaper thermostat and sensor first i dont know :/

Steering knock is still on going however difficult to reproduce. Been heard numerous times though by service managers and head technicians.

Steering is also loads heavier than it ever was, either powersteering motor on its way out or the sensors that tell it to adjust the assistance. At standstill its bareable, but at 60 when making little corrections its real heavy....always being told "its normal"

Awaiting to hear back from service manager tuesday with regards to replacing the steering column. As to whether itll be done i dont know.
